What sets self-drilling screws apart from traditional screws is their ability to drill their own pilot hole. This saves significant time during installation, as it eliminates the need for pre-drilling. Additionally, the integrated washer helps to seal the joint against moisture, providing an added layer of protection against corrosion and leakage.
